Residential Fire Restoration in Santa Rosa, CA
Residential fire restoration services involve the process of repairing and restoring homes affected by fire damage. This includes addressing structural issues, cleaning and removing soot and smoke residues, and restoring or replacing damaged materials such as drywall, flooring, and ceilings. Projects commonly cover scenarios like small kitchen fires, larger house fires, or incidents involving smoke and water damage from firefighting efforts. Common Residential Fire Restoration Jobs
Residential Fire Damage Cleanup - removal of debris and soot to restore a safe living environment.
Soot and Smoke Odor Removal - techniques to eliminate lingering smells from fire-affected areas.
Structural Damage Assessment - evaluation of compromised walls, ceilings, and floors for safety.
Content Cleaning and Restoration - cleaning and restoring personal belongings affected by fire and smoke.
Water Damage Mitigation - drying and dehumidifying to prevent further damage from firefighting efforts.
Reconstruction and Repairs - restoring the home’s structure and finishes to pre-fire condition.
Residential Fire Restoration Questions
What does fire restoration include? Fire restoration involves cleaning soot and smoke damage, removing debris, and restoring affected areas to their original condition.
How can fire damage affect a home’s structure? Fire damage can weaken structural elements and cause lingering smoke odors that require professional treatment.
Is water damage part of fire restoration? Yes, water used to extinguish the fire is often removed, and any resulting water damage is addressed during restoration.
What types of fire damage projects are common? Projects typically include restoring kitchens, living areas, and attics affected by smoke, soot, and flames.
